In reply to: Using subdomian for WP image hosting only (not working)..There is nothing to do with the .htaccess file to host your images at the subdomain. Confirm first that your subdomain is configured properly. You can do that from your hosting control panel or contact the hosting provider. If the sub domain configuration is okay then the permission of the subdomain(folder) should be 755. After that follow the exact guidelines at the topic how to host images at subdomain.This should work properly. Further questions are always welcome.
